CEO/Executive Director/Board Comments
Our Board of Directors is currently comprised of 10 votingmembers who are community and business leaders. Board development will be a strategic focus over the next three years in order to support the innovative initiatives determined to meet the needs of individ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ities and their families. We are actively seeking qualified candidates to expand the number of board members from 10 to 15. A strategic goal for 2016-2018 is to create and implement a succession plan for executive staff and board members. Board recruitment, development, and rotation will be a significant part of this strategic goal. The Executive Director reports directly to the Board of Directors and is primarily responsible for implementing the strategic plan to achieve return on mission. |
